A naming ceremony is a non-religious ceremony to celebrate the birth and naming of a child or to welcome an adopted child or stepchild of any age into a new family. The ceremony has no legal status.

Knowsley Registration Service can personalise a cermony to include parents, grandparts and other family and friends.

You can hold a ceremony at one of the venues at the Register Office or at an approved premise within the borough.
